Issaquah is 1-9 against Mount Si since May of 2021 but they'll have a chance to close the gap a little bit on Thursday. The Eagles will welcome the Wildcats at 4:00 p.m. The two teams have allowed few runs on average (Issaquah 3.5, Mount Si 3.8) so any runs scored will be well earned.

Issaquah fell victim to Newport - Bellevue and their airtight pitching crew on Wednesday. They came up short against the Knights, falling 6-0. The Eagles just can't catch a break and have now endured three defeats in a row.

Issaquah saw five different players step up and record at least one hit. One of them was Mason Uchimura, who went 2-for-4 with one stolen base and one double.

Meanwhile, Mount Si also failed to score in their most recent game. They fell 4-0 to Eastlake on Wednesday. The match marked the first time this year in which the Wildcats were not able to get on the board.

Owen Krasowski was a force to be reckoned with on the mound despite the final result: he tossed six innings while giving up three earned (and one unearned) runs off eight hits.

Mount Si's loss ended a five-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 10-6. As for Issaquah, their defeat dropped their record down to 8-8.
